PURPOSE: The purpose of this study was to highlight characteristic clinical and microscopic findings and report the long-term follow-up of pediatric excimer laser-assisted penetrating keratoplasty (excimer-PKP) for congenital stromal corneal dystrophy (CSCD). METHODS: A 2-year-old Greek child presented with CSCD at our department. Clinical examination showed bilateral flake-like whitish corneal opacities affecting the entire corneal stroma up to the limbus. Genetic testing identified a mutation of the decorin gene (c.962delA). The variant was not present in the parents and represented a de novo mutation. The uncorrected visual acuity was 20/100 in both eyes. Excimer-PKP (8.0/8.1 mm) was performed on the right eye at the age of 2.5 years and on the left eye at the age of 3 years. Postoperatively, alternating occlusion treatment was performed. RESULTS: The light microscopic examination demonstrated a disorganized extracellular matrix of the corneal stroma characterized by a prominent irregular arrangement of stromal collagen lamellae with large interlamellar clefts containing ground substance, highlighted by periodic acid-Schiff- and Alcian blue-positive reaction detecting acid mucopolysaccharides. Electron microscopy showed disorganization and caliber variation of collagen lamellae and thin filaments within an electron-lucent ground substance. The postoperative course was unremarkable. Both grafts remained completely clear 14 years postoperatively. Corneal tomography showed moderate regular astigmatism with normal corneal thickness. The corrected distance visual acuity was 20/25 in both eyes. CONCLUSIONS: Excimer-PKP for CSCD might be associated with excellent long-term results and a good prognosis, particularly when the primary surgery is performed at a very young age. However, this requires close postoperative follow-up examinations by an experienced pediatric ophthalmologist to avoid severe amblyopia.

PURPOSE: To report a case of ulcerative keratopathy following implantation of acellular porcine corneal stroma (APCS) in a patient with keratoconus (KC). METHODS: A 58 year-old patient initially presented with an ulcerative keratopathy in the left eye. Previously, several corneal procedures (including radial keratotomy, laser-in-situ keratomileusis, crosslinking) were performed for KC. Eight months ago, an APCS lenticule (Xenia corneal implant, Gebauer Medizintechnik GmbH, Neuhausen, Germany) was implanted into a stromal pocket because of progressive keratectasia. Visual acuity was hand movement. Anterior segment optical coherence tomography showed a space between the APCS lenticule and the host stroma. Excimer laser-assisted penetrating keratoplasty (PKP, 8.0/8.1 mm) was performed in the left eye. The corneal explant was investigated by light and transmission electron microscopy. RESULTS: Best-corrected visual acuity was 20/40 six weeks after PKP. Light microscopy demonstrated a stromal ulceration down to the APCS lenticule. No stromal cells could be found within the APCS lenticule eight months after implantation. The APCS lenticule did not show a green stain of the collagens with Masson-Goldner staining and exhibited a strong Periodic acid-Schiff positive reaction. Electron microscopy of the APCS lenticule revealed cross-linked collagen lamellae without cellular components. Close to the interface, corneal collagen lamellae of the host cornea were disorganized. Few vital keratocytes were present on the surface of the lenticule and appeared to cause mechanical disruption of the host stroma along the lenticule-stroma interface. CONCLUSION: APCS implantation may lead to severe complications such as ulcerative keratopathy in otherwise uncomplicated KC corneas. In such cases, excimer laser-assisted PKP or Deep Anterior Lamellar Keratoplasty are the methods of choice to restore visual acuity.

Respiratory viral infections may have different impacts ranging from infection without symptoms to severe disease or even death though the reasons are not well characterized. A patient (age group 5-15 years) displaying symptoms of hemolytic uremic syndrome died one day after hospitalization. qPCR, next generation sequencing, virus isolation, antigenic characterization, resistance analysis was performed and virus replication kinetics in well-differentiated airway cells were determined. Autopsy revealed hemorrhagic pneumonia as major pathological manifestation. Lung samples harbored a large population of A(H1N1)pdm09 viruses with the polymorphism H456H/Y in PB1 polymerase. The H456H/Y viruses replicated much faster to high viral titers than upper respiratory tract viruses in vitro. H456H/Y-infected air-liquid interface cultures of differentiated airway epithelial cells did reflect a more pronounced loss of ciliated cells. A different pattern of virus quasispecies was found in the upper airway samples where substitution S263S/F (HA1) was observed. The data support the notion that viral quasispecies had evolved locally in the lung to support high replicative fitness. This change may have initiated further pathogenic processes leading to rapid dissemination of inflammatory mediators followed by development of hemorrhagic lung lesions and fatal outcome.

PURPOSE: To provide insights into morphologic and functional features of eyes with complicated Descemet's membrane detachment (DMD) and report clinical outcomes after surgical intervention. METHODS: Retrospective study of 18 eyes with complicated DMD between 2010 and 2022. Complicated DMD was defined if any of the following criteria applied: prior penetrating keratoplasty (PKP), corneal thinning, total DMD or persistent DMD after Air/Gas-Descemetopexy. Causes, surgical management, and clinical outcomes were analyzed. Scheimpflug tomography, anterior segment optical coherence tomography (AS-OCT) and histologic examination were performed to characterize corneas with DMD. RESULTS: Fourteen eyes with prior PKP developed spontaneous DMD after 24.2 ± 12.9 years (range = 18 months - 47 years, median = 25.7 years). Complicated DMD without prior PKP was associated in three eyes after cataract surgery and in one eye after infectious keratitis. In cases with previous PKP, AS-OCT demonstrated rupture of Descemet's membrane (DM) in five eyes and spontaneous reattachment was found in four eyes within 8 weeks of initial diagnosis, with no rupture of DM in any of the cases. There was no rupture of DM in corneas without previous PKP. After prior keratoplasty, definitive surgical treatment was repeat PKP in 13 eyes and Air/Gas-Descemetopexy in one eye. In corneas without prior keratoplasty, three eyes underwent PKP and one eye Air/Gas-Descemetopexy. Histological examination of two corneal explants revealed a severely thinned graft-host junction and a disrupted DM close to the graft-host junction. Visual acuity improved from 1.80 ± 0.58 logMAR to 0.75 ± 0.69 logMAR after prior PKP and from 1.45 ± 0.65 logMAR to 0.85 ± 1.13 logMAR without prior PKP. The postoperative course was uneventful in 16 of 18 eyes. CONCLUSION: PKP is an effective treatment option for complicated DMD, especially in ectatic corneas, whereas Air/Gas-Descemetopexy or Descemet Membrane Endothelial Keratoplasty do not address the primary issue of the curvature anomaly.

Prostate cancer is one of the most common malignancies worldwide, showing a wide range of clinical behaviors. Therefore, several treatment options arise out of the diagnosis "prostate cancer". For this reason, it is desirable to find novel prognostic and predictive markers. In former studies, we showed that THSD7A expression is associated with unfavorable prognostic parameters in prostate cancer and is linked to a high expression of focal adhesion kinase (FAK). Recently, scavenger receptor class A member 5 (SCARA5) was reported to be the downstream gene of THSD7A in esophageal squamous cell carcinoma. SCARA5 is believed to play an important role in the development and progression of several different tumor types. Most studies describe SCARA5 as a tumor suppressor. There is also evidence that SCARA 5 interacts with FAK. To examine the role of SCARA5 as a potential biomarker in prostate cancer, a total of 461 prostate cancers were analyzed via immunohistochemistry using tissue microarrays. Furthermore, we compared the expression level of SCARA5 with our previously collected data on THSD7A and FAK. High SCARA5 expression was associated with advanced tumor stage (p < 0.001), positive nodal status (p < 0.001) and high Gleason-score (p < 0.001). At least, strongly SCARA5-positive cancers were associated with THSD7A-positivity. There was no significant association between SCARA5 expression level and FAK expression level. To our knowledge, we are the first to investigate the role of SCARA5 in prostate cancer and we demonstrated that SCARA5 might be a potential biomarker in prostate cancer.

Lung cancer is the leading cause of cancer-related deaths in the western world, with squamous cell carcinoma being one of the most common histological subtypes. Prognostic and predictive markers are still largely missing for squamous cell carcinoma of the lung (LSCC). Several studies indicate that THSD7A might at least play a role in the prognosis of different tumors. FAK seems to play an important role in lung cancer and is discussed as a potential therapeutic target. In addition, there is evidence that FAK-dependent signaling pathways might be affected by THSD7A. For that reason, we investigated the role of THSD7A as a potential tumor marker in LSCC and whether THSD7A expression has an impact on the expression level of FAK. A total of 101 LSCCs were analyzed by immunohistochemistry using tissue microarrays. THSD7A positivity was associated with poor overall survival in female patients and showed a relation to high FAK expression in this subgroup. To our knowledge, we are the first to report these correlations in lung cancer. The results might be proof of the assumed activation of FAK-dependent signaling pathways by THSD7A and that as a membrane-associated protein, THSD7A might serve as a putative therapeutic target in LSCC.

PURPOSE: To report a case of corneal perforation as a rare and late manifestation of choroidal melanoma and to highlight the major histopathological findings of this unusual combined clinical presentation. METHODS: A 74-year-old male patient presented to our department due to corneal perforation of the right eye with the absence of light perception for 6 months. The intraocular pressure was hard on palpation. Because of the protracted finding and reduced visual prognosis, primary enucleation was performed. RESULTS: The histopathological examination revealed choroidal melanoma with epithelioid and spindle cell components at the posterior pole, which was positive for Melan-A, Human Melanoma Black 45 (HMB45), BAP1, and SOX10. The anterior segment showed complete anterior chamber hemorrhage and blood remnants in the trabecular meshwork. The cornea displayed diffuse blood staining with hemosiderin and hemosiderin-loaded macrophages and keratocytes. No inflammatory cells were present near the corneal perforation, which had a width of 3 mm. Intraocular heterotopic ossification was indicative of a long-standing condition. Postoperative cancer staging was normal. CONCLUSION: Corneal perforation should be considered as a very rare and late manifestation of advanced choroidal melanoma and may result from interaction between intraocular hemorrhage, elevated IOP, and its secondary signs such as corneal blood staining.

Prostate cancer is one of the most common malignancies, and there are a wide range of treatment options after diagnosis. Most prostate cancers behave in an indolent manner. However, a given sub-group has been shown to exhibit aggressive behavior; therefore, it is desirable to find novel prognostic and predictive (molecular) markers. THSD7A expression is significantly associated with unfavorable prognostic parameters in prostate cancer. FAK is overexpressed in several tumor types and is believed to play a role in tumor progression and metastasis. Furthermore, there is evidence that THSD7A might affect FAK-dependent signaling pathways. To examine whether THSD7A expression has an impact on the expression level of FAK in its unphosphorylated form, a total of 461 prostate cancers were analyzed by immunohistochemistry using tissue microarrays. THSD7A positivity and low FAK expression were associated with adverse pathological features. THSD7A positivity was significantly associated with high FAK expression. To our knowledge we are the first to show that THSD7A positivity is associated with high FAK expression in prostate cancer. This might be proof of the actual involvement of THSD7A in FAK-dependent signaling pathways. This is of special importance because THSD7A might also serve as a putative therapeutic target in cancer therapy.

PURPOSE: To establish the importance of using a sufficiently large corneal graft in primary penetrating keratoplasty in order to prevent recurrence of fungal keratitis. OBERSERVATIONS: A 58-year-old female patient underwent emergency penetrating keratoplasty (diameter 7.0 mm, double running suture) for therapy-resistant fungal keratitis (Fusarium solani) at an external eye clinic. Despite intensive antifungal therapy, new fungal infiltrates appeared in the host cornea after a few days. The patient was referred to our department for further treatment. On first presentation, circular infiltrates were seen around the corneal graft with anterior chamber involvement and therapy-resistant hypopyon. We performed an emergency penetrating repeat keratoplasty (diameter of 13.0 mm, 32 interrupted sutures) combined with anterior chamber lavage and intracameral and intrastromal drug injection. CONCLUSION AND IMPORTANCE: Fungal keratitis sometimes has a frustrating clinical course. Therefore, early diagnosis with effective therapy initiation is of the utmost importance. In cases of penetrating keratoplasty, optimal planning and timing (before anterior chamber involvement) should be provided. Sufficient safety distance must be ensured in the choice of graft diameter, fixation with multiple interrupted sutures, and anterior chamber lavage, as well as intracameral and intrastromal drug administration. Incomplete excision carries a risk of recurrence and endophthalmitis in the course. Close postoperative control is necessary to detect early recurrences.

PURPOSE: To examine corneal buttons with light and transmission electron microscopy (TEM) to visualize the interface area and highlight the ultrastructural corneal changes after deep anterior lamellar keratoplasty (DALK). METHODS: Two patients underwent excimer laser-assisted penetrating repeat keratoplasty after predescemetic DALK. The corneal buttons were examined by light microscopy and TEM. RESULTS: The light microscopic examination of the corneal buttons revealed fragments of a second Descemet's membrane in the central and midperipheral areas (Case 1). In both cases, visualization of the interface area was not possible by light microscopy. The donor and host stroma were tightly attached without dehiscence. TEM identified the interface area by irregularities in the collagen distribution between the donor and host stroma. The thickness of the remaining recipient corneal stroma measured approximately 30 µm (Case 1) and 100 µm (Case 2), respectively. In the host stroma, TEM revealed the absence or degeneration of keratocytes, accumulation of amorphous material between the collagen lamellae, and vacuolar inclusions dispersed in the stroma, forming a band-like zone anterior to Descemet's membrane. CONCLUSION: The interface area after DALK has been mainly investigated by in vivo confocal microscopy. Light microscopy and TEM findings indicate remodeling processes after DALK that are associated with increased keratocyte degeneration and structural alterations of the extracellular matrix in the host stroma. The choice of surgical method may influence the postoperative morphological and functional outcome since these findings were primarily apparent in the remaining host stroma. Therefore, complete exposure of Descemet's membrane is an important prognostic factor for the postoperative visual outcome.

BACKGROUND AND OBJECTIVE: The incidence of basal cell carcinoma (BCC) has significantly increased in the last decades. The aim of this retrospective study was to determine the risk of recurrence of periocular BCC after histologically controlled resection. PATIENTS AND METHODS: Based on the clinical records from 2009-2020 a total of 270 consecutive periocular BCCs from 243 patients were investigated with respect to recurrence after surgical excision. For this study, the type of BCC (primary or recurrent BCC) and localization within the orbital region (upper eyelid nasal, middle, temporal and lower eyelid nasal, middle, temporal) and the histological BCC subtype, e.g. solid/nodular (s/n), superficial multicentric (s-m), infiltrative/sclerodermal (i/s), basosquamous (bsq) and mixed (gem), were recorded. Recurrence rates were compared using χ2-tests. RESULTS: The 270 resected BCCs with 231 primary BCC (pBCC) and 39 already recurrent BCC (rBCC), were included in this study. Among the 231 pBCCs we recorded a total of 38 (16.5%, 2­year recurrence rate 9.2%) recurrences for the abovementioned period. In the 39 rBCCs we observed 18 (46.2%) recurrences (2-year recurrence rate 37.8%). In addition, a significantly shorter recurrence-free interval (RFV, ∅ 52.6 ± 9.0 months) was observed for the rBCC than for the pBCC (∅108.6 ± 4.1 months, p < 0.001). The recurrence rates did not differ significantly with respect to the location; however, there was a significant difference between the five defined subtypes (p = 0.001): s/n = 15.9%, s­m = 45.0%, i/s = 27.8%, bsq = 33.3% and gem = 40.0%. After R0 resection the recurrence rate of s/n BCC was significantly lower than after R?/R1 resection (p = 0.008). The histological subtypes i/s (p = 0.433), bsq (p = 0.417), and gem (p = 0.143), showed no significant difference between the recurrence rates after R0 and R?/R1 resection. In s­m BCC, a conclusion on the statistical significance was not possible. DISCUSSION: The recurrence rate appears to be comparatively high; however, R1 resected BCCs were intentionally included in this study to obtain an evaluation that reflects clinical practice as realistically as possible. It is possible that the surgical procedure and/or the type of histological examination as well as the broad interpretation of the term local recurrence could be the reason for the different recurrence data in the literature. Our data indicate that the recurrence rate is not affected by the exact localization within the orbital region, but by the respective BCC subtype. As recurrences may develop years after BCC excision a long-term follow-up is strictly recommended.

PURPOSE: To highlight the typical histological and ultrastructural features of severe infectious crystalline keratopathy (ICK) in a corneal graft, which required excimer laser-assisted repeat penetrating keratoplasty (PKP) and to present the challenging treatment conditions associated with ICK. METHODS: An 85-year-old female patient underwent PKP for secondary graft failure after Descemet membrane endothelial keratoplasty (DMEK) for Fuchs' endothelial corneal dystrophy in the left eye. One year later, white branched opacities were observed in the superficial corneal stroma of the graft without surrounding inflammation in the left eye. The patient underwent excimer laser-assisted repeat PKP (8.0/8.1 mm) in the left eye after prolonged refractory topical anti-infectious treatment for 1 month. The corneal explant was further examined by light and transmission electron microscopy (TEM). RESULTS: The light microscopic examination of the corneal explant demonstrated aggregates of coccoid bacteria in the superficial and mid-stromal region that were positive for periodic acid-Schiff (PAS) and Gram stain. The bacterial aggregates extended into the interlamellar spaces, showed a spindle-shaped appearance, and were not surrounded by an inflammatory cellular reaction. TEM demonstrated lamellae separation within the anterior corneal stroma with spindle-shaped aggregates of bacteria, which were embedded in an extracellular amorphous matrix with incipient calcification, being consistent with a biofilm. No inflammatory cellular reaction was evident by TEM. At discharge from hospital, the corrected visual acuity was 20/80 in the left eye. CONCLUSION: ICK is often challenging due to the difficult diagnosis and treatment conditions. The refractory courses are mainly attributed to a biofilm formation, which inhibits effective topical anti-infectious treatment. In such cases, (repeat) PKP may be necessary to completely remove the pathology, prevent recurrences, and improve vision.

BACKGROUND: Epithelial ingrowth is a rare complication after ocular perforation and can become manifest many years after the primary trauma. CASE PRESENTATION: A 49-year-old patient presented with a positive Seidel test of unclear origin at her left eye, as well as a sharply defined anterior-stromal corneal scar at both eyes. Prior operations included a bilateral laser-assisted blepharoplasty 3 months earlier. The patient indicated to have been on holiday to France 5 months earlier, during an ongoing oak processionary moth caterpillars infestation. The examination using confocal microscopy confirmed a corneal perforation at the left eye and revealed corneal epithelial ingrowth capped with scarred stroma in both eyes. We performed a penetrating keratoplasty at the left eye. The scarred and perforated host cornea was divided into 4 pieces for further investigation: microbiology (negative), virology (negative), histology and transmission electron microscopy (TEM). Histology revealed differently structured epithelium, centrally inverted into the stroma through defects in Bowman's layer. TEM revealed full thickness corneal perforation with an epithelial plug extending to the lower third of the cornea, but without evidence of epithelial cell migration into the anterior chamber. Our differential diagnosis of the unclear positive Seidel test with epithelial ingrowth was as follows: (1) corneal perforation by hairs of the oak processionary moth caterpillar, although no hairs could be found histologically; (2) corneal perforation during laser-assisted blepharoplasty, which may be supported by the presence of pigmented cells on the posterior surface of Descemet´s membrane, pointing to a possible iris injury. CONCLUSION: Consequently, we highlighted that contact lenses can be useful, safe and inexpensive protective devices in upper eyelid procedures to protect the cornea against mechanical iatrogenic trauma.

PURPOSE: To report a case of severe verrucous posterior polymorphous corneal dystrophy (PPCD) and cataract, which was treated with Descemet membrane endothelial keratoplasty (DMEK) and simultaneous cataract surgery as a triple procedure (Triple-DMEK). METHODS: A 62-year-old female patient presented to our department for co-evaluation of advanced PPCD with cataract and progressive light sensitivity in both eyes. The clinical examination demonstrated unusual clinical findings with prominent verrucous lesions on the posterior surface of the cornea without corneal decompensation. We performed a Triple-DMEK in case of simultaneous cataract. The corneal tissue was examined by light and transmission electron microscopy. RESULTS: Intraoperatively, it was difficult to remove the verrucous structures completely after classical descemetorhexis. Light microscopic examination demonstrated epithelium-like transformation of the corneal endothelium by immunostaining (cytokeratin AE1/3 staining). Transmission electron microscopy revealed thickening of Descemet's membrane (18.5 to 30.0 µm). The anterior banded layer had a normal structure and was slightly thickened (3.5 to 5.5 µm). A normal posterior non-banded layer (PNBL) was observed but thinned (2.5 to 4.0 µm) or missing. It was followed by an altered PNBL with abnormal fibrillary inclusions, which was strongly and variably thickened (11.0 to 24.5 µm). The corneal endothelium was degenerated, partially absent, and epithelial-like altered. The nodular lesions were found to consist of a few degenerated cells that were embedded in an amorphous extracellular matrix interspersed with collagen fibers, which were not arranged in regular lamellae, forming the corneal stroma. The occurrence of pigment granules among the cellular debris suggested that the cells were endothelial cells. The corrected distance visual acuity improved from 20/50 to 20/30 in the right eye (+ 0.00/- 1.75/157°) and from 20/60 to 20/30 in the left eye (+ 0.00/- 1.75/33°), with significant improvement in light sensitivity. CONCLUSION: The clinical and ultrastructural findings seem to be an unusual variant of the typical characteristic appearance of a PPCD. This case demonstrates that Triple-DMEK is feasible even in very advanced dystrophic changes of the posterior corneal surface, with good morphological and functional results.

In this Letter to the Editor supportive data were presented to a recent paper published in this journal reporting the involvement of TRP channels in COVID-19 pneumonia and its role for new therapies. Since gene expression of TRP channels was found in human lung tissues the protein was not being reported so far. TRP channels are supposed to be involved in the pulmonary inflammation and its symptoms such as fever, cough and others. Here, TRPC6 was investigated in tissues of normal human lungs and of SARS-Cov-2 infected lungs in a preliminary study. Tissue was obtained post mortem from anatomical body donations during dissections and during pathological dissections (13 normal, 4 COVID-19 pneumoniae) and processed for immunohistochemistry. In normal lungs TRPC6 was found in the ciliated epithelium, in the wall of larger lung vessels and in the alveolar septa. In COVID-19 pneumonia the distribution of TRPC6 was different. Inflammatory lesions, cellular infiltrates, hyaline membranes and fibrosis were labelled intensively as well as dilated capillaries. These observations are from four patients with COVID-19 pneumonia.The observations do not elucidate the molecular mechanisms but support the view that TRPC6 channels are involved in normal physiology of normal human lungs and in COVID-19 pneumonia. TRPC6 might aggravate SARS-2 induced inflammation and could be a target for inhibiting drugs.

BACKGROUND: Ligneous conjunctivitis is a rare form of chronic pseudomembranous conjunctivitis which usually starts during infancy. We report on an unsual case of recurrent ligneous conjunctivitis after cataract surgery in a 67-year-old male patient. METHODS: The equipment used for the slit-lamp images was a Haag Streit slit lamp BX900 Sn 00,406 with 16 × magnifications. The used batch number of the camera was sn00406 and the software was from the company CCS Pawlowski Merge Eye. There were no filters used. The images were saved with a resolution of 300 DPI. Neither downstream nor averaging was used to enhance the resolution of the image in the case presentation section or the figure legend. The equipment used for the cross-sectional histologic images was a Zeiss Axioskop 40 microscope with an objective lens Zeiss A-Plan × 20/0.45 (Zoom 6.3 × TV 2/3″″C). The used camera was AxioCam MRc5 and the software was ZEN 3.2. The cross-sectional histologic images were saved with a resolution of 2584 × 1936 Pixels. Neither downstream nor averaging was used to enhance the resolution of the image in the case presentation section or the figure legend. CASE PRESENTATION: This is a rare case report of ligneous conjunctivitis in a 67-year-old male patient who presented a recurrent conjunctival granuloma after five excisions following cataract surgery in his left eye. We performed a tumor excision with free conjunctival autograft. The histology showed a fibrin crust including macrophages, granulocytes, lymphocytes, and reactively altered squamous cell nests. These findings were consistent with a ″pseudomembrane in conjunctivitis lignosa″. We administered a topical combination of plasminactivator, heparin, cortisone and cyclosporine. CONCLUSION: This treatment with the combination of plasminactivator, heparin, cortisone and cyclosporine has proven to be effective in preventing the recurrence of ligneous conjunctivitis.

PURPOSE: To analyze the histological and (ultra)structural stromal tissue changes after femtosecond (Fs) laser-assisted intracorneal ring segment (ICRS) implantation and their refractive and topographic effects in patients with keratoconus. METHODS: This monocentric retrospective case series included 15 consecutive patients with clinical peri-segmental lamellar channel deposits after treatment with Fs-ICRS implantation for keratoconus. The stromal changes were investigated using in vivo confocal microscopy. Two patients underwent a penetrating keratoplasty after the Fs-ICRS implantation; the explanted corneas were processed for histopathology and transmission electron microscopy (TEM). Refractive and topographic effects were investigated comparing the uncorrected (UDVA) and corrected (CDVA) distance visual acuity, spherical equivalent (SE), flat (K1), steep (K2), and steepest (Kmax) keratometry before and after detection of lamellar channel deposits. RESULTS: In vivo confocal microscopy revealed diffuse linear and focal granular hyperreflective structures. Histologically, there was mild proliferation of fibroblasts and fibrosis. TEM demonstrated focal accumulations of degenerated keratocytes with cytoplasmic lipid inclusions. There were no significant changes for UDVA (Δ = 0.0 ± 0.2 logMAR; p = 0.67), CDVA (Δ = 0.0 ± 0.1 logMAR; p = 0.32), SE (Δ 0.1 ± 0.9 D; p = 0.22), K1 (Δ = 0.3 ± 1.0 D; p = 0.28), K2 (Δ = 0.1 ± 0.9 D; p = 0.51), and Kmax (Δ = 0.3 ± 1.5 D; p = 0.17). CONCLUSIONS: Two types of structural stromal changes were identified: (1) diffuse peri-segmental fibrosis and (2) lamellar channel deposits. These structural changes showed no evidence of a relevant refractive or topographic effect.

The corona virus outbreak in Wuhan, China, at the end of 2019 has rapidly evolved into a pandemic which is still virulent in many countries. An infection with SARS-CoV-2 can lead to corona virus disease (Covid-19). This paper presents an overview of the knowledge gained so far with regard to histopathological lung lesions in fatal courses of Covid-19. The main findings were diffuse alveolar damage and micro-angiopathies. These included the development of hyaline membranes, thrombi, endothelial inflammation, haemorrhages and angiogenesis. Overall, the vessel lesions seemed to be more lethal than the diffuse alveolar damage. There was obvious hyperreactivity and hyperinflammation of the cellular immune system. An expanded T-cell memory may explain the increased risk of a severe course in the elderly.
